A Playful Ode to Love and Friendship

Cyndi Lauper's song "Yeah Yeah" is a whimsical and playful exploration of love and friendship. The lyrics are filled with vivid imagery and a sense of adventure, as Lauper sings about traversing various landscapes—burning sun, driving rain, seas, and plains—to ask someone to be her love and friend. This journey symbolizes the lengths one might go to for love and companionship, emphasizing the importance and value of these relationships in our lives.

The repetition of the phrase "Yeah, yeah, yeah" throughout the song adds a catchy and infectious quality, reflecting the excitement and joy that come with love and friendship. The lyrics also include humorous and quirky elements, such as the mention of sushi and the playful dialogue between the lines. This lightheartedness is a hallmark of Lauper's style, known for her unique blend of pop, rock, and new wave influences, as well as her distinctive voice and vibrant personality.

In the latter part of the song, Lauper sings about the challenges and heights of love, using metaphors like high mountains and deep rivers. Despite these challenges, the lyrics convey a sense of unwavering commitment and passion, with lines like "I love you, baby, till I'm dead." The playful tone continues with the final lines, where Lauper humorously laments that her love interest is "so unusual" that he drives her wild. This blend of earnest emotion and playful humor makes "Yeah Yeah" a charming and relatable ode to the complexities of love and friendship.
